cinnamon ISO appear to work correctly if the hardware provide 3D acceleration.

I was unable to find a better definition of the requirements, but I guess we could add that cinnamon require at least support for OpenGL 3.2 or greater. (Actually I'm not sure about the required OpenGL version, in fact I was unable to find what is the required version, but I came to that result after reading about cinnamon related problems).

When HW support is not available, the desktop is slow and the icon text font is black instead of the normal white.

I tested a few system so far:
Ati Radeon RV100, OpenGL 1.3 - not work
Ati Radeon HD3430 OpenGL 4.1 - WORK
Intel (.... ) - OpenGL 2.1 - not work
nvidia - cannot be tested from live session, because of missing driver

(the info about OpenGL version provided can be gathered from "glxinfo" output)

The system using the intel graphics was interesting, because "3D" was working, but cinnamon fallback to 2D rendering, which led me to investigate the hardware requirements.
